TimeCountDownAdapters.smali

.class public Lcom/sandboxol/common/binding/adapter/TimeCountDownAdapters;
.super Ljava/lang/Object;
.source "TimeCountDownAdapters.java"


# direct methods
.method public constructor <init>()V
    .registers 1

    .line 1
    invoke-direct {p0}, Ljava/lang/Object;-><init>()V

    return-void
.end method

.method public static initTime(Lcom/sandboxol/common/widget/TimeCountDownView;Landroidx/databinding/ObservableField;IIIZLcom/sandboxol/common/widget/TimeCountDownView$OnTimeOver;)V
    .registers 15
    .annotation system Ldalvik/annotation/Signature;
        value = {
            "(",
            "Lcom/sandboxol/common/widget/TimeCountDownView;",
            "Landroidx/databinding/ObservableField<",
            "Ljava/lang/Long;",
            ">;IIIZ",
            "Lcom/sandboxol/common/widget/TimeCountDownView$OnTimeOver;",
            ")V"
        }
    .end annotation

    if-eqz p0, :cond_25

    .line 1
    invoke-virtual {p1}, Landroidx/databinding/ObservableField;->get()Ljava/lang/Object;

    move-result-object v0

    check-cast v0, Ljava/lang/Long;

    invoke-virtual {v0}, Ljava/lang/Long;->longValue()J

    move-result-wide v0

    const-wide/16 v2, -0x1

    cmp-long v4, v0, v2

    if-eqz v4, :cond_25

    .line 2
    invoke-virtual {p1}, Landroidx/databinding/ObservableField;->get()Ljava/lang/Object;

    move-result-object p1

    check-cast p1, Ljava/lang/Long;

    invoke-virtual {p1}, Ljava/lang/Long;->longValue()J

    move-result-wide v1

    move-object v0, p0

    move v3, p2

    move v4, p3

    move v5, p4

    move v6, p5

    move-object v7, p6

    invoke-virtual/range {v0 .. v7}, Lcom/sandboxol/common/widget/TimeCountDownView;->setTime(JIIIZLcom/sandboxol/common/widget/TimeCountDownView$OnTimeOver;)V

    :cond_25
    return-void
.end method